Engine wash
Engine washing is an important stage of maintenance, since during operation, dirt gets into the space under the hood and over time this leads to corrosion and failure of the main components of the car's chassis. There are several ways to wash the engine: dry cleaning, steam washing, high pressure washing, and low pressure washing. Dry cleaning involves the use of specific products that cover the engine and then wipe off the dirt. Steam washing is also a dry method and is carried out using a special steam generator. High pressure washing is a potentially unsafe method, but in some cases it is also used. Low pressure washing is one of the most popular engine washing methods that implies the application of detergents to the engine and their rinsing together with dirt.
